Table 5 Combined DNA methylation at the CpG sites, − 689, − 659, and − 651 of the ANKRD26 promoter in relation to metabolic and inflammatory parameters. Relationships were assessed in lean and obese individuals by covariate-adjusted Spearman’s rank-order correlation adjusted for age. Number of individuals (n), correlation coefficient r, and age-adjusted p value are shown on the table. TG, triglyceride; TC, total cholesterol; HDL-C, high-density lipoprotein cholesterol; LDL-C, low-density lipoprotein cholesterol; CRP, C-reactive protein; IL, interleukin; IFNγ, interferon γ; TNFα, tumor necrosis factor α; IP-10, interferon gamma-induced protein 10; MCP1, monocyte chemotactic protein 1; MIP1, macrophage inflammatory protein 1; RANTES, regulated on activation, normal T cell expressed, and secreted

From: Epigenetic silencing of the ANKRD26 gene correlates to the pro-inflammatory profile and increased cardio-metabolic risk factors in human obesity
